1. Explain where products come from and how we use them

Investigate products' origins (including imports such as toys and clothing from China)

The students will visit a grocery store and make a list of where products come from (manufactured or grown, local or far away). They will discuss how they get to Bath and how they are used.

Given a choice of several products, students will construct a flow chart showing where the product comes from and how it is used.
